Electric Wheelchairs: Vehicles Or Mobility Aids?

is an electric wheelchair a vehicle

Electric wheelchairs have become increasingly popular, with 1.7 million Americans using wheelchairs or scooters. Despite this, wheelchair users often face discrimination and a lack of access in their communities, with many reporting that public transportation systems are difficult to use. This has led to a growing need for wheelchair-accessible personal vehicles. The question of whether an electric wheelchair is a vehicle is complex and depends on the specific laws of the state in which the wheelchair is being used. While some US states explicitly exclude electric personal assistive mobility devices from being defined as motor vehicles, other states have broader definitions of motor vehicles that could include mobility scooters and electric wheelchairs. The classification of electric wheelchairs as vehicles has important implications for the rights and protections of wheelchair users.

The legal status of electric wheelchairs has implications for user protection and compensation in the event of an accident. In most states, wheelchair users have the same legal protections as pedestrians. However, in states where motorized wheelchairs are legally classified as vehicles, users may face challenges in claiming compensation if they are struck by a motor vehicle. This could leave them financially responsible for repairs to their mobility devices, which are essential for their independence and mobility.

Transporting an electric wheelchair

Firstly, it is crucial to understand the measurements and weight of the electric wheelchair. This information will be essential when deciding on a suitable transportation method and ensuring a safe and secure journey. If the wheelchair can be disassembled, make sure to take measurements of the individual pieces as well.

One common method of transporting an electric wheelchair is by using a vehicle lift. Many vehicles can accommodate lifts that assist in raising and lowering the wheelchair into the car. When opting for a vehicle lift, consider factors such as the lifting capacity, the weight of the electric wheelchair, the make and model of the vehicle, and the hitch size. There are both interior and exterior lift options available, and some companies offer a range of lift solutions, such as Pride® Lifts.

Another option is to utilise a ramp or a lift to load the electric wheelchair into the cargo area of an SUV-type car or a modified minivan. Ensure that the ramp angle is not too steep and secure it properly. If using a manual lift, wheel the chair onto the lowered platform and then crank the lift to raise it to the vehicle's floor height. It is recommended to have someone guide and assist you during this process. Once inside the vehicle, engage the wheel locks and use tie-down straps to secure the wheelchair during transport.

If you prefer not to invest in a vehicle lift or an accessible vehicle, consider using a trailer. Similar to choosing a vehicle lift, you need to ensure that the trailer can accommodate the weight, make, and model of the electric wheelchair, as well as the hitch size. You may also need a portable wheelchair ramp to assist in loading and unloading the chair from the trailer. Properly securing the electric wheelchair in the trailer is of utmost importance, so be sure to use ropes or tie-down straps to prevent any unwanted movement during transportation.

Additionally, electric wheelchairs can be transported on the back of a car using a bumper-mounted rack, similar to a bicycle rack. These racks can be fitted to the bumper, and the wheelchair can be hooked or secured with a tightened bar. However, keep in mind that most electric wheelchairs are too heavy for roof-mounted transportation, and a top-mounted carrier may only be suitable in certain cases.

Lastly, public transportation is also an option for transporting electric wheelchairs, especially in highly populated areas. Most public buses and trains are equipped with lifts that can accommodate occupied mobility chairs.

Electric wheelchair safety

Electric wheelchairs have become increasingly popular, with 1.7 million American residents using wheelchairs or scooters. However, wheelchair users often face challenges due to a lack of access and discrimination in their communities. To ensure the safety of electric wheelchair users and improve their overall experience, several measures can be implemented.

Firstly, it is crucial to prioritize safety when using electric wheelchairs, especially for those who may be more susceptible to accidents. For instance, always wearing a seatbelt can provide security and help prevent accidents and falls. Additionally, regular inspection of the wheelchair for any damage, malfunctions, or recalls is essential for safe usage. This includes checking the brakes, tires, and battery life.

Another important aspect of electric wheelchair safety is proper training. Before operating an electric wheelchair, users should receive instructional training on proper usage, including controlling the chair, navigating obstacles, and understanding features like wheel locks. This training can be provided by healthcare professionals, rehabilitation specialists, or manufacturer representatives. It is also beneficial to be aware of one's surroundings and avoid areas with heavy pedestrian or vehicle traffic to minimize the risk of accidents.

Furthermore, the design of electric wheelchairs and the vehicles that transport them should be considered. Adaptations such as ramps, mobility lifts, and securement systems can enhance freedom and travel dignity for individuals with limited mobility. These adaptations should be tailored to the specific needs of the user, considering factors such as wheelchair dimensions, user mobility requirements, and vehicle capabilities.

Lastly, proper battery care is critical for maintaining the functionality of electric wheelchairs. Storing the wheelchair in a climate-controlled environment is essential, as extreme heat or cold can damage electrical wiring and drain the battery. Charging the battery every night, even with minimal daily usage, helps prolong its efficacy.

Employment and electric wheelchairs

Electric wheelchairs are an essential mode of transportation for many individuals with disabilities, and understanding their legal classification is crucial for ensuring the rights of users, particularly in the context of employment. While the classification of electric wheelchairs as vehicles varies across different states in the US, it is important for employers to recognize the implications of this classification on accessibility and accommodation for employees who use electric wheelchairs.

In states where electric wheelchairs are not considered vehicles, users are generally afforded the same legal protections as pedestrians. This means that if an employee using an electric wheelchair is involved in an accident with a motor vehicle, they would be entitled to compensation from the insurance company representing the driver at fault. However, in states that classify electric wheelchairs as vehicles, the situation becomes more complex. In these states, injured employees using electric wheelchairs may face challenges in obtaining adequate compensation if they are struck by a motor vehicle. This classification could potentially leave them responsible for the cost of repairs or replacements to their electric wheelchairs, which are often essential for their mobility and independence.

The classification of electric wheelchairs as vehicles also has implications for insurance companies. In states like Michigan, where motorized wheelchairs are considered a category of vehicles, insurance companies may stand to benefit financially. They may have the opportunity to increase their profits by charging higher fees for insuring electric wheelchairs as motor vehicles. Additionally, insurance companies might attempt to deny coverage under their policies or exclude individuals with disabilities from coverage, which could further complicate the situation for employees using electric wheelchairs.

Electric wheelchairs and public transport

Electric wheelchairs have become increasingly popular, with 1.7 million American residents using them. However, users often face challenges due to a lack of accessibility and discrimination in their communities. This is particularly evident in public transportation systems, which four-fifths of wheelchair users find difficult to utilise.

When it comes to public transportation, electric wheelchair users may face obstacles in terms of boarding and alighting from buses or trains. Some buses may be equipped with ramps or lifts to accommodate wheelchairs, but these are not always available or functional. In such cases, users may need assistance from the driver or other personnel, and there may be a risk of injury during the boarding process.

Additionally, the interior layout of public transport vehicles can pose challenges. Electric wheelchairs require sufficient space to manoeuvre and turn, and they may not fit through narrow aisles or doorways. This can make it difficult for users to reach their desired seats or access designated wheelchair areas.

To address these issues, transportation providers should ensure that their vehicles are designed with adequate space and accessibility features. This includes installing functional ramps or lifts and ensuring that drivers are trained to assist wheelchair users safely. By prioritising accessibility and safety, public transportation services can become more inclusive and accommodating for electric wheelchair users.

Furthermore, with the emergence of autonomous vehicles, there is an opportunity to enhance mobility for electric wheelchair users. These vehicles can be designed with wheelchair tie-down and occupant restraint systems, known as WTORS, which provide additional safety measures in the event of an accident. Innovations in driver assistance systems, such as robotic modules, can also improve wheelchair performance and increase the independence of users, allowing them to navigate complex environments more easily.

The status of electric wheelchairs varies depending on the state and local laws. In some US states, the law explicitly excludes "electric personal assistive mobility devices" from being defined as motor vehicles. However, in other states, insurance law defines a motor vehicle as "a vehicle, including a trailer, operated or designed for operation upon a public highway by power other than muscular power which has more than 2 wheels", which could include electric wheelchairs.
